Fixes the following warning when compiling with gcc 5.4.0 with -O1
optimizations and --enable-debug:

target/arm/translate-a64.c: In function ‘aarch64_tr_translate_insn’:
target/arm/translate-a64.c:2361:8: error: ‘post_index’ may be used 
uninitialized in this function [-Werror=maybe-uninitialized]
     if (!post_index) {
        ^
target/arm/translate-a64.c:2307:10: note: ‘post_index’ was declared here
     bool post_index;
          ^
target/arm/translate-a64.c:2386:8: error: ‘writeback’ may be used uninitialized 
in this function [-Werror=maybe-uninitialized]
     if (writeback) {
        ^
target/arm/translate-a64.c:2308:10: note: ‘writeback’ was declared here
     bool writeback;
          ^

Note that idx comes from selecting 2 bits, and therefore its value
can be at most 3.
